Pros and Cons

OnePlus Ace 3V

Strengths

The OnePlus Ace 3V has a powerful combination of a 7 Plus Gen 3 LPD 5x and UFS 4.0, making it stronger than the Redmi Note 12 Turbo in both CPU and IO performance.
The phone's gaming performance is excellent, with an average frame rate of 56 FPS in a demanding game like Genshin Impact.
The straight 6.74-inch screen delivers a good gaming experience and has a sharp resolution of 1.5K.
The battery capacity is 5500mAh and the phone's weight is 204G, making it easy to carry around.
The 100W charging performance is excellent, with the battery fully charged in just 30 minutes.
The phone's design may not be impressive, but it's a very mid-range-like phone that gets the job done.

Weaknesses

The camera hardware is not impressive, and while the main camera performs well for everyday shooting, it's not a standout feature of the phone.
The manual brightness is somewhat conservative, with only 500 nits in terms of maximum brightness.
The power consumption under high loads can be higher than some other phones with similar processors.
The L3 cache on the 7 Plus Gen 3 has been downgraded to just 4MB compared to previous generations.
The camera hardware is not as good as expected, and the diamond ring flash looks a bit unusual.
The phone's design may be too mid-range-like for some users, and it doesn't stand out from other phones in this category.

OnePlus Ace 3V

The OnePlus Ace 3V is a mid-range phone that has caught my attention with its sleek design and impressive specs. Upon first glance, I thought it resembled the Poco F5 in terms of its straight screen and plastic frame. However, after spending time with this device, I've come to appreciate its unique features, including a glass back cover, 26mm main camera, and diamond ring flash. But what truly sets it apart is its powerful combination of a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3 chip and UFS 4.0 storage.
